Legal validity and primary compliance considerations

Electronic signatures from signNow and HubSpot generally meet U.S. legal standards under ESIGN and UETA when signature intent, consent, and record retention requirements are satisfied; organizations should map features to their industry compliance needs.

Typical user roles and responsibilities

Administrator

An Administrator manages account settings, user provisioning, and compliance configurations. They configure templates, retention policies, and SSO settings, grant role-based access, and oversee audit log exports to ensure organizational policies are enforced and traceable.

Business User

A Business User prepares documents, selects templates, initiates signing workflows, and monitors signer progress. They manage reminders and basic integrations with CRM or cloud storage, ensuring documents are completed and stored according to internal processes.

Key features to compare for signNow e signature vs HubSpot e signature

Review core capabilities such as templates, bulk sending, authentication options, integrations, API access, and audit trail features when comparing the two eSignature solutions for business use.

Templates

signNow provides reusable templates with role-based fields and shared team libraries to standardize document preparation and reduce repetitive setup for frequently used forms; HubSpot includes simple template features tied to CRM records but is often more focused on quote and sales documents.

Bulk Send

signNow supports Bulk Send for sending identical documents to many recipients with individualized fields and tracking; HubSpot can distribute documents via CRM workflows but bulk e-signature capabilities are more limited in scope.

Authentication

signNow supports email verification, access codes, SMS codes, and SSO options for higher-assurance workflows; HubSpot provides email-based signing and SSO depending on the subscription level.

Audit Trail

signNow records detailed audit logs with timestamps, IP addresses, and event history to support compliance and dispute resolution; HubSpot maintains signing records linked to CRM objects for traceability.

API Access

signNow offers a REST API for embedding and automating eSignature flows across applications; HubSpot exposes APIs as part of its CRM platform that can integrate signature actions depending on connected apps.

Integrations

signNow provides native integrations and connectors for document storage and productivity tools; HubSpot integrates signatures into CRM workflows, especially for sales documents and quotes, often via partner apps.

Integrations and template capabilities for signNow e signature vs HubSpot e signature

Integration and template options influence how easily eSignature workflows fit into existing document and CRM ecosystems.

Google Docs

signNow supports adding signature workflows to documents created in Google Docs and Google Drive, enabling users to initiate signing directly from the document storage environment while keeping version control and access permissions in place for collaborative editing and approvals prior to sending.

CRM Integration

signNow integrates with CRM systems to populate templates with contact and opportunity data, generate signed agreements, and return completed documents to CRM records; HubSpot ties signature activity to CRM objects and sales pipelines, often relying on native or partner integrations for full eSignature feature parity.

Dropbox & Drive

signNow connects with document storage providers such as Dropbox and Google Drive to import/export documents, synchronize completed agreements, and maintain a centralized archive for compliance and audits with configurable backup options.

Custom Templates

Both platforms enable reusable templates; signNow emphasizes team-shared templates and role-based fields for standardized processes, while HubSpot templates typically integrate with sales quote generation and CRM personalization.

Best practices for secure and accurate signNow e signature vs HubSpot e signature use

Operational and security practices to reduce risk, speed processing, and improve the reliability of eSignature workflows in regulated U.S. environments.

Standardize Templates and Fields
Create approved templates with clearly labeled fields and predefined roles to reduce signer errors, ensure required data capture, and maintain consistency across documents; enforce template access controls and versioning so only authorized users can modify legally significant content.
Use Appropriate Authentication Methods
Choose authentication levels that match transaction risk: email verification for low-risk agreements, SMS or access codes for medium risk, and SSO or identity verification for high-assurance documents; document the chosen method in the audit trail.
Retain Complete Audit Trails
Ensure the platform is configured to preserve full audit logs, signed PDFs, and metadata for the legally required retention period; maintain backups and export policies that support internal audits and regulatory requests without altering originals.
Train Teams on Compliance Roles
Provide role-specific training for administrators, template authors, and signers on legal requirements, data handling, and platform processes to maintain compliance with ESIGN, UETA, and sector-specific regulations such as HIPAA or FERPA when applicable.
